The minimum legal age for Scuba diving in Murcia, Spain is 16 years of age.
We at Subaquamundo are based in Puerto De Mazarron in Murcia and wish to make it clear that the legal minimum age for Scuba diving in Murcia is 16. It is not possible to certify ENTRY LEVEL Scuba divers [...]

Some of you may or may not know that PADI have restructured the pre-requisites for the PADI Rescue Diver Course. Before the 2009 update it was only possible to become a Rescue Diver by firstly completing the PADI Advanced Open Water Diver course. This is now no longer the case as of the 2009 [...]
